When a foreign corporation that has obtained a certificate of authority no longer transacts business in Arkansas, is there a filing to be made?

0

A foreign corporation that ceases its operations in Arkansas should file an Application for Withdrawal pursuant to A.C.A. 4-27-1520 (profit) or A.C.A.
